What is SEO?

Search Engine Optimization (SEO) refers to the practice of optimizing your website and content to improve its ranking in search engine results pages (SERPs). The higher your site ranks, the more likely users will click on it, leading to increased traffic and potential sales.

Why is SEO Important for Small Businesses?

1. Increased Online Visibility

With millions of websites competing for attention, SEO helps your business stand out. By optimizing your site for relevant keywords, you can improve your chances of appearing at the top of search results, making it easier for customers to find you.

2. Cost-Effective Marketing

Compared to traditional advertising methods, SEO is highly cost-effective. While it may require an initial investment in time and resources, the long-term benefits often outweigh the costs, as organic traffic can be more sustainable.

3. Builds Credibility and Trust

Websites that rank higher in search results are often perceived as more credible and trustworthy by users. Implementing SEO best practices can enhance your site’s reputation and foster customer trust.

4. Better User Experience

SEO is not just about search engines; it’s also about improving user experience. A well-optimized website loads faster, is mobile-friendly, and provides valuable content, leading to higher engagement and satisfaction.

Key SEO Strategies for Small Businesses

1. Keyword Research

Identify relevant keywords that potential customers might use to search for your products or services. Use tools like Google Keyword Planner or SEMrush to find keywords with good search volume and low competition.

2. On-Page SEO

Optimize individual web pages by incorporating target keywords into titles, headings, meta descriptions, and content. Ensure that your website structure is clean and easy to navigate, enhancing both SEO and user experience.

3. Quality Content Creation

Producing high-quality, valuable content is essential for SEO. Regularly update your blog with informative articles, how-to guides, and industry insights that address your audience’s needs and interests.

4. Local SEO

For small businesses, local SEO is vital. Optimize your Google My Business listing, gather customer reviews, and use location-based keywords to attract local customers searching for your services.

5. Link Building

Building high-quality backlinks from reputable sites can significantly improve your site’s authority and ranking. Consider guest blogging, collaborations, or reaching out to industry influencers to gain valuable links.

Measuring Your SEO Success

To determine the effectiveness of your SEO efforts, utilize tools like Google Analytics and Google Search Console. Track metrics such as organic traffic, bounce rates, and keyword rankings to assess performance and make necessary adjustments.
